I Made a Battle Group for Warpath Firefight
« on: March 28, 2017, 09:05:00 AM »
I played a game of Firefight a couple of weeks ago and I enjoyed it. So I decided to make up a battlegroup. I had no idea what to make but fate put a bunch of cheap Necrons in my hands so I started from there. I decided that they would form the core of an Astarian army.

I modified them a bit in an attempt to reduce the Necron silhouette nd added a bunch of drones from various sources (mainly from Gate of Antares).

Anyway, I'm now the proud owner of a little 1250pt Astarian battle group.

You've done a great job repurposing them, they have a bit of a Tau vibe to them now - don't know if that's intentional or part of the Warpath fluff (never read it).

Although the Asterians are space-elves (complete with pointy ears), in terms of background and military, they are more a combination of Eldar and Tau.

They make use of automated troops and drones, as well as more sophisticated remotely-controlled troops, but it's rare for the Asterians themselves to be on the battlefield in person (normally just the commander, if at all).

However, there's also a subgroup of Asterians who have reverted to a "wilder" and more tribal state, and they do fight in person (and have various of tamed creatures too).

I really liked that contrast of the Asterians to the 40K Eldar.  Both are numerically disadvantaged compared to humanity, but whereas the Eldar take the basket-weavers and poets of their society, stuff them in mesh armor, hand them a short-range submachine, then throw them on the front lines, the Asterians use humanoid drones controlled from orbit via mindlink.

Makes way more sense.

Nice work. How did you do the Necron heads?  :)

Just a bit of putty. I did the optic lens with a small tool that I made which is just a length of brass tube but I filed the inner and outer edges of the hole to make it like a tiny cookie cutter.

I had to slice the nose off the original head too.
